National Latino Evangelical Coalition (NaLEC)
The National Latino Evangelical Coalition (NaLEC) is a U.S.-based nonprofit organization that serves and empowers the Latino church through advocacy, leadership development, theological education, and public engagement. Born in 2011 after a pivotal gathering at Princeton Theological Seminary, NaLEC has grown into a trusted, Spirit-led voice representing more than 3,000 churches, leaders, and institutions in the United States and beyond. From its public work on immigration, poverty, education, global health, and criminal justice to initiatives that equip pastors and emerging leaders, NaLEC emphasizes gospel witness alongside the common good. The organization is publicly listed on its official website in Orlando, Florida, and also provides bilingual resources for congregations, pastors, and ministry leaders navigating complex social and pastoral challenges.
